Deuteronomy 34:5-10 Holy Bible: Easy-To-Read Version (ETR)

5. Then Moses, the Lord’S servant, died there in the land of Moab. The Lord had told Moses this would happen.

6. He buried Moses in Moab. This was in the valley across from Beth Peor. But even today, no one knows exactly where Moses’ grave is.

7. Moses was 120 years old when he died. He was as strong as ever, and his eyes were still good.

8. The Israelites cried for Moses for 30 days. They stayed in the Jordan Valley in Moab until the time of sadness was finished.

9. Moses had put his hands on Joshua and appointed him to be the new leader. Then Joshua son of Nun was filled with the spirit of wisdom. So the Israelites began to obey Joshua, and they did what the Lord had commanded Moses.

10. Israel never had another prophet like Moses: The Lord knew Moses face to face.
